Residential Snow Removal in Brooklyn, NY
Residential snow removal services typically involve clearing snow and ice from driveways, walkways, sidewalks, and steps around a home. These projects help maintain safe access to the property during winter storms, reducing the risk of slips and falls. Homeowners often request snow removal to ensure their pathways are clear for daily activities, emergency access, and to prevent snow buildup from causing damage to surfaces or structures. It’s important for property owners to understand the scope of the service, including whether it covers only accessible walkways or extends to other areas, and to clarify any specific needs or concerns before requesting assistance.
Before requesting residential snow removal, property owners should consider the size of their property, the typical snowfall in the area, and any specific safety or accessibility requirements. Knowing whether the service includes de-icing or salting, as well as the frequency of snow clearing during winter storms, can help ensure expectations are aligned. Clear communication about the areas to be cleared and any potential obstacles can facilitate a smooth process and help maintain the safety and functionality of the property throughout the winter season.

Common Residential Snow Removal Jobs
Driveway Snow Removal - clearing snow from driveways to ensure safe vehicle access and parking.
Sidewalk Snow Clearing - removing snow to keep walkways safe and accessible for pedestrians.
Roof Snow Removal - preventing snow buildup on roofs to reduce risk of ice dams and damage.
Walkway Ice Melting - applying ice melt products to prevent slips and falls on walkways.
Snow Plowing Services - using plows to quickly clear large snow accumulations from residential properties.
Snow Shoveling - manual removal of snow from steps, porches, and entryways for safety and convenience.
Residential Snow Removal Questions
What areas are covered by residential snow removal services? Services typically include driveways, walkways, steps, and accessible pathways around the property.
What types of snow accumulation are addressed? Snow removal handles light to heavy snowfall, including snow that has turned to ice or compacted.
How often should snow removal be scheduled? Frequency depends on snowfall amounts and property size, with services available for both routine and emergency needs.
What should property owners do to prepare for snow removal? Clear obstacles and ensure access points are free of debris to facilitate efficient service delivery.
